About this position
Postdoc / Senior Scientist opportunity at Forschungszentrum Jülich in the Institute for a Sustainable Hydrogen Economy (IHE), within the Process and Plant Engineering for Chemical Hydrogen Storage division (IHE-4).
The team is expanding its Process and Systems Assessment area and is looking for several Postdocs or Senior Scientists with different expertise profiles. The research focuses on chemical hydrogen carriers such as ammonia, methanol, methane, dimethyl ether, and liquid organic hydrogen carriers (LOHC), with work spanning the full life cycle from synthesis and transport to conversion and application.
Core topics include techno-economic analysis (TEA), life cycle assessment (LCA), process modeling, mathematical optimization, industrial energy systems, and the analysis of regulatory frameworks and energy policy instruments. The role is especially relevant for candidates interested in Power-to-X, hydrogen infrastructure, CO₂ infrastructures, sustainability criteria, electricity procurement models, power purchase agreements, grid tariffs, and carbon accounting.
Applicants should have a completed degree in a relevant field such as chemical engineering, process engineering, energy engineering, mechanical engineering, industrial engineering, computer science, environmental sciences, mathematics, economics, or energy economics. A completed PhD or comparable multi-year scientific/industrial experience is required, along with proven expertise in at least one of the listed areas and strong quantitative/programming skills.
English proficiency at B2 CEFR or higher is expected; German is an advantage. The posting notes that a certificate confirming language level is ideally provided. The role is fixed-term for 2 years, paid at EG 13 TVöD-Bund, and based at Brainergy Park Jülich.
Benefits include flexible working arrangements, 30 days of vacation, a year-end bonus, pension contributions, professional development support, and health/well-being offerings. The application deadline is 2026-09-13.
